Good Source of Protein

Chicken is a good source of protein, which is one of the most important macronutrients you need in your diet. It's a vital building block for muscle, hair, skin and cartilage. The yield from the meat of half a roasted chicken with skin — about 10 ounces or 285 grams — supplies 68 grams of protein.

Calories in Half a Chicken

If you ate half a chicken, you would consume 636 calories. Dietary Guidelines estimates a daily intake ranging from 1,600 to 2,400 calories for adult women and 2,000 to 3,000 calories for adult men, depending on age and level of activity. To decrease the calories in half a chicken, remove the skin and you'll lower the calorie count to 476.

Dietary Fat and Cholesterol

Chicken contains 38 grams of total fat per half chicken. Of the lipid content, 15.4 grams are monounsaturated and 8.3 grams are polyunsaturated fat, which are important for helping your body absorb fat-soluble vitamins.

Rich in B Vitamins

Chicken is exceptionally rich in niacin, which helps regulate cholesterol. A half chicken offers 21 milligrams, or 30 percent DV. Other B vitamins include: vitamin B6, 15 percent DV; pantothenic acid, 9 percent DV; riboflavin, 6 percent DV; vitamin B12, 3 percent DV; and thiamin, 3 percent DV.

Good Source of Minerals

An excellent source of the antioxidant selenium, a half chicken contains 67 micrograms, which is more than 100 percent DV. Phosphorus is necessary for strong bones and maintaining muscle, and chicken supplies 510 milligrams or over half your DV. Iron for producing and maintaining red blood cells is in the half-chicken mix at 3.6 milligrams.

White Meat Versus Dark

Beyond the difference in saturated fat content and calories, other differences involve the amount of protein and micronutrients in light and dark chicken meat. White meat offers more protein than dark meat, with 100 grams of light meat containing 27 grams compared to 23 grams for dark meat.

Gather your ingredients

The prep is easy and the cook is a breeze for this barbecue chicken. Just as simple is the collection of ingredients. All you need to get started is half a chicken. Some stores will sell half a chicken pre-wrapped. Others will sell a full chicken that you can cut in half, though you'll want some level of butcher skills for that.

Rub in the seasoning

Begin your prep by rinsing the half chicken. Next pat it dry using paper towels. For best results, always bring your chicken to room temperature before cooking (it needs at least 30 minutes out of the refrigerator). If it's frozen, defrost it in the fridge first.

Prepare the grill

Set your grill up, warming it at high heat (about 500 F) for five to 10 minutes. Grill masters have long used charcoal, and the gas-versus-charcoal debate has been going on for a long time. So we'll start off with directions for using a charcoal grill, since barbecue purists usually prefer charcoal.

Grill the chicken

Place the seasoned chicken onto the heated grill with the skin side facing up. Close the grill and cook for 25 minutes. After the first 25 minutes, flip the chicken and continue cooking with the skin side down for an additional 25 minutes. Again, the chicken should be between the two piles or two burners to keep the heat on the meat down.

Baste the chicken with barbecue sauce

Baste the underside of the chicken with your barbecue sauce and flip it again to cook for five minutes. At this point, you should place it directly on top of the coals. This helps to cook it evenly all over and finish off the skin. After five minutes, baste the skin side of the chicken and flip it again and cook it for an additional five minutes.

Enjoy your perfectly grilled BBQ half chicken

When your masterpiece is ready, remove it from the grill and loosely tent it with a square of aluminum foil. According to Latimer, "Chicken should be removed to a serving platter or cutting board and rested before serving." The chicken needs to get back down to an edible temperature, but you don't want all the juices to escape.
